Очистка сессий пользователей из БД в Эстонии

Управление базами данных в современных веб-приложениях требует регулярного обслуживания, и одним из ключевых процессов является удаление устаревших данных сессий. В Эстонии, где цифровая инфраструктура развита на非常高 уровне, а государственные и коммерческие сервисы обрабатывают миллионы запросов ежедневно, вопрос производительности баз данных стоит особенно остро. Очистка сессий в Эстонии — это не просто техническая рутина, а необходимость, продиктованная высокими стандартами кибербезопасности и требованиями к скорости работы сервисов. В этой статье мы подробно разберем, как правильно организовать этот процесс с учетом местных особенностей, законодательства и практического опыта.

Актуальность темы в Эстонии в 2026 году

Эстония известна своей передовой цифровой экосистемой. Система электронного гражданства e-Residency, государственный портал eesti.ee, банковские сервисы и платформы для бизнеса — все эти системы ежедневно генерируют огромные объемы данных. Каждый вход пользователя создает новую сессию, которая со временем устаревает. Если не проводить регулярную очистку сессий в Эстонии, базы данных начинают «пухнуть», что приводит к замедлению работы сайтов и увеличению времени отклика. В 2026 году, когда объем цифровых транзакций в стране продолжает расти, эта проблема становится критической для любого владельца веб-ресурса, от небольшого интернет-магазина в Тарту до крупного государственного портала.

Почему это важно для эстонского бизнеса

Для предпринимателей в Эстонии, особенно тех, кто использует e-Residency для управления международным бизнесом, стабильность онлайн-сервисов — основа успеха. Представьте ситуацию: клиент из Хельсинки заходит на сайт эстонской компании, но страница загружается слишком долго из-за переполненной таблицы сессий. Это не только потеря клиента, но и удар по репутации. Регулярная очистка сессий в Эстонии помогает избежать таких проблем, обеспечивая быструю загрузку страниц и безопасность данных.

Влияние на производительность баз данных

Базы данных, используемые в эстонских проектах, часто работают под высокой нагрузкой. Например, популярная CMS WordPress, на которой работает множество сайтов в Таллинне, хранит сессии в таблице wp_options или в отдельных таблицах, если используется плагин. Без своевременной очистки эти таблицы могут разрастись до гигантских размеров, замедляя выполнение SQL-запросов. Очистка сессий в Эстонии напрямую влияет на скорость работы базы данных, что особенно важно для проектов, использующих облачные серверы эстонских провайдеров, таких как Zone Media или Hekko.

Особенности и специфика в Эстонии

Эстония имеет уникальную цифровую среду, которая накладывает свой отпечаток на технические процессы. Во-первых, это высокий уровень проникновения электронной идентификации (ID-карты, Mobile-ID, Smart-ID). Каждая аутентификация создает сессию, которая должна быть корректно завершена. Во-вторых, эстонское законодательство в области защиты данных, основанное на GDPR, требует четкого контроля над жизненным циклом пользовательских данных. Поэтому очистка сессий в Эстонии должна проводиться с учетом этих нормативных требований.

Специфика работы с e-Residency

Программа e-Residency позволяет нерезидентам открывать компании в Эстонии и управлять ими онлайн. Это создает дополнительную нагрузку на базы данных, так как каждый e-резидент активно использует цифровые подписи и государственные порталы. Для платформ, обслуживающих e-резидентов, регулярная очистка сессий в Эстонии является обязательной процедурой, позволяющей поддерживать высокую доступность сервисов и соответствовать стандартам безопасности.

Эстонские города и хостинг-провайдеры

Многие компании в Эстонии размещают свои серверы в дата-центрах Таллинна и Тарту. Эти центры предлагают высокоскоростное подключение и надежное охлаждение, но даже самое современное оборудование не спасет от проблем с производительностью, если база данных забита устаревшими сессиями. Владельцы сайтов в Нарве или Пярну также сталкиваются с этой проблемой, особенно в сезон туризма, когда нагрузка на сайты резко возрастает. Очистка сессий в Эстонии должна быть настроена с учетом пиковых нагрузок, характерных для каждого региона.

Практическое руководство для Эстонии

В этом разделе мы предоставим пошаговое руководство по очистке сессий, адаптированное для эстонских реалий. Мы рассмотрим как ручные методы, так и автоматизированные решения, которые подойдут для WordPress и других CMS.

Метод 1: Использование плагинов для WordPress

Для владельцев сайтов на WordPress в Эстонии самым простым способом является использование специализированных плагинов. Плагины, такие как WP-Optimize или Advanced Database Cleaner, позволяют автоматизировать очистку сессий в Эстонии. Они могут удалять устаревшие сессии по расписанию, например, раз в час или раз в день. Это особенно удобно для небольших бизнесов в Тарту, которые не имеют в штате системного администратора.

  • Установите плагин из репозитория WordPress.
  • Настройте расписание очистки (рекомендуется каждые 30-60 минут для сайтов с высокой посещаемостью).
  • Убедитесь, что плагин совместим с вашей версией PHP и MySQL.
  • Проверьте логи после первой очистки, чтобы убедиться, что не удаляются активные сессии.

Метод 2: Ручная очистка через phpMyAdmin

Для более опытных пользователей, которые предпочитают полный контроль над процессом, подойдет ручной метод. Этот способ часто используется администраторами серверов в Таллинне, которые хотят минимизировать нагрузку на базу данных. Ручная очистка сессий в Эстонии через phpMyAdmin выполняется следующим образом:

  1. Войдите в панель управления хостингом (например, cPanel или DirectAdmin).
  2. Откройте phpMyAdmin и выберите нужную базу данных.
  3. Найдите таблицу, где хранятся сессии (обычно это wp_options или таблица, созданная плагином сессий).
  4. Выполните SQL-запрос: DELETE FROM wp_options WHERE option_name LIKE ‘_wp_session_%’ AND option_value < NOW() - INTERVAL 1 DAY;
  5. Повторяйте процедуру еженедельно для поддержания чистоты базы данных.

Метод 3: Автоматизация через cron-задачи

Наиболее эффективный способ для крупных проектов — настройка cron-задач на сервере. Этот метод позволяет проводить очистку сессий в Эстонии без участия человека, что критически важно для государственных порталов и крупных интернет-магазинов. Пример команды для cron: 0 * * * * mysql -u username -p password -e «DELETE FROM database_name.wp_options WHERE option_name LIKE ‘_wp_session_%’ AND option_value < NOW() - INTERVAL 2 HOUR;" Эта команда будет запускаться каждый час, удаляя сессии старше двух часов. Для эстонских проектов, работающих с e-Residency, рекомендуется устанавливать интервал в 1 час, так как пользователи часто возвращаются к сервисам в течение дня.

Законодательство и правила в Эстонии

Эстония строго соблюдает Общий регламент по защите данных (GDPR), который накладывает обязательства на обработчиков данных. Хотя сессии обычно не содержат персональных данных в явном виде, они могут быть связаны с идентификаторами пользователей. Поэтому очистка сессий в Эстонии должна проводиться в соответствии с принципами минимизации данных и ограничения срока хранения.

Требования GDPR и эстонское законодательство

Согласно GDPR, данные должны храниться не дольше, чем это необходимо для целей обработки. Для сессий это означает, что их нужно удалять сразу после завершения работы пользователя или через разумный промежуток времени (обычно 24 часа). Эстонский Закон о защите персональных данных (Isikuandmete kaitse seadus) дополняет эти требования, устанавливая ответственность за утечку данных. Регулярная очистка сессий в Эстонии помогает компаниям избежать штрафов и репутационных рисков.

Рекомендации для эстонских компаний

Для бизнеса в Эстонии важно не только проводить очистку, но и документировать этот процесс. Ведите логи очистки, чтобы в случае проверки со стороны Инспекции по защите данных (Andmekaitse Inspektsioon) вы могли подтвердить соблюдение правил. Также рекомендуется использовать шифрование для хранения сессий, особенно если они содержат токены аутентификации. Очистка сессий в Эстонии должна быть частью общей политики безопасности данных.

Сравнение методов очистки сессий

Метод Сложность Автоматизация Рекомендуется для
Плагины WordPress Низкая Да Малый бизнес, блоги, сайты в Тарту и Нарве
Ручная очистка через phpMyAdmin Средняя Нет Разработчики, администраторы в Таллинне
Cron-задачи на сервере Высокая Да Крупные порталы, e-Residency платформы

Рекомендации и советы для Эстонии

Основываясь на опыте экспертов из Таллинна и Тарту, мы собрали несколько полезных рекомендаций, которые помогут вам оптимизировать процесс очистки сессий в Эстонии и избежать типичных ошибок.

Практические советы по настройке

  • Настройте время жизни сессии. В PHP это можно сделать через параметр session.gc_maxlifetime. Для эстонских сайтов рекомендуется устанавливать значение от 30 минут до 2 часов, в зависимости от типа контента.
  • Используйте Redis или Memcached. Вместо хранения сессий в базе данных MySQL, перенесите их в оперативную память. Это значительно ускорит работу и упростит очистку сессий в Эстонии, так как данные будут автоматически удаляться при перезагрузке кэша.
  • Мониторьте размер таблиц. Регулярно проверяйте размер таблицы с сессиями. Если она превышает 100 МБ для небольшого сайта, это сигнал к тому, что нужно настроить более частую очистку.
  • Учитывайте часовой пояс. Эстония находится в часовом поясе UTC+2 (зимой) и UTC+3 (летом). При настройке cron-задач для очистки сессий в Эстонии убедитесь, что время указано с учетом перехода на летнее время.

Опыт экспертов из Эстонии

Один из администраторов крупного портала в Таллинне поделился своим опытом: «Мы долгое время не обращали внимания на сессии, пока база данных не начала тормозить. После внедрения ежечасной очистки через cron, скорость выполнения запросов выросла на 40%. Очистка сессий в Эстонии стала для нас стандартной процедурой, которую мы включаем в SLA для всех клиентов». Этот пример показывает, что даже небольшие изменения могут дать значительный эффект.

Часто задаваемые вопросы (FAQ)

Как часто нужно проводить очистку сессий пользователей из БД в Эстонии в 2026 году?

Рекомендуется проводить очистку сессий не реже одного раза в сутки, особенно в ночное время, чтобы минимизировать нагрузку на базу данных. В Эстонии, с её высокой цифровизацией государственных услуг, это критично для поддержания производительности систем e-Governance.

Какие законы Эстонии регулируют очистку сессий пользователей из БД?

Очистка сессий должна соответствовать Закону Эстонии о защите персональных данных (Isikuandmete kaitse seadus) и GDPR. Удаление устаревших сессий помогает соблюдать требование минимизации хранения данных, особенно при работе с ID-картами и Mobile-ID.

Как очистка сессий влияет на работу эстонских цифровых сервисов, таких как X-Road?

Регулярная очистка сессий предотвращает перегрузку БД и снижает риск сбоев в X-Road — ключевой платформе обмена данными в Эстонии. Это обеспечивает быстрый доступ к услугам, например, к электронному здравоохранению или налоговой системе.

Какие инструменты лучше всего использовать для автоматизации очистки сессий в эстонских системах?

В Эстонии часто применяют cron-задачи на серверах с PostgreSQL или MariaDB, а также скрипты на Python с библиотеками для работы с БД. Для государственных систем рекомендуется использовать решения, сертифицированные в рамках эстонской программы кибербезопасности (E-ITS).

Выводы и перспективы в Эстонии

В 2026 году Эстония продолжает оставаться одним из лидеров цифровой трансформации в Европе. Рост числа онлайн-сервисов, развитие искусственного интеллекта и увеличение количества пользователей e-Residency требуют от владельцев сайтов и администраторов баз данных повышенного внимания к производительности. Очистка сессий в Эстонии — это не разовая акция, а постоянный процесс, который должен быть интегрирован в рутинное обслуживание любого веб-проекта.

Мы рекомендуем всем владельцам сайтов в Эстонии, независимо от того, находится ли ваш сервер в Таллинне, Тарту или используется облачный хостинг эстонского провайдера, внедрить автоматизированную очистку сессий. Это не только улучшит пользовательский опыт, но и обеспечит соответствие требованиям законодательства. Помните, что чистая база данных — залог быстрой работы и безопасности вашего бизнеса в цифровой Эстонии.

Добавить комментарий

Your email address will not be published. Required fields are marked *

Post comment